Advertisements


Golang Approves Generics, While Python Accepts Pattern-Matching Proposals

From today's "This Week in Programming" column: Rejoice, long at last, all you Gophers, for the question of whether or not the Go programming language will adopt generics has finally, after many years of debate, been answered this week with the accep.....»»

Category: topSource:  slashdotFeb 13th, 2021

Calling all snake hunters—Florida opens registration for this year"s Python Challenge

Have you ever wanted to become a snake hunter in the Florida Everglades? Now's your chance......»»

Category: topSource:  physorgRelated NewsJun 17th, 2022

Apple developer lawsuit: Judge accepts $100M deal, but questions $27M lawyer’s cut

An Apple developer lawsuit filed back in 2019 has been settled after the Cupertino company agreed to pay $100M in compensation, and the court approved the deal – but the judge in the case has asked the lawyers to justify their $27M cut. The antitr.....»»

Category: topSource:  pcmagRelated NewsJun 9th, 2022

Tim Cook says return to office work plan is "the mother of all experiments"

CEO Tim Cook accepts Apple's plans for bringing staff back in to offices needs tweaks, says the company is trialling ways to balance remote working.Following his remarks about privacy erosion at the Time100 summit, Tim Cook also told the conference t.....»»

Category: appleSource:  appleinsiderRelated NewsJun 9th, 2022

Modifying surfaces with polymer chains promotes uniform drying of particle-containing liquids

What do coffee, red wine and ink have in common? The stubborn stains they leave behind. Anyone who has ever knocked over a cup of coffee will know that coffee dries in an unusual pattern, the stain is lighter at the center but it gets darker around t.....»»

Category: topSource:  physorgRelated NewsJun 8th, 2022

Python 3.11 Performance Benchmarks Are Looking Fantastic

"Besides new language features and other improvements, Python 3.11 performance is looking fantastic with very nice performance uplift over prior Python 3.x releases," writes Phoronix's Michael Larabel. From the report: Python 3.11 has been baking sup.....»»

Category: topSource:  slashdotRelated NewsJun 8th, 2022

Deciphering the migratory pattern of the smallest seabird in the Mediterranean

It had always been thought that the Mediterranean population of the European storm petrel —the smallest seabird in the Mediterranean—spent the year in this sea and that only a small part of the population migrated to the Atlantic during the winte.....»»

Category: topSource:  physorgRelated NewsJun 7th, 2022

EU about to finalize law that would require Apple to use USB-C on iPhones

Europe's ongoing debate and litigation over making USB-C the required standard charging port for all smartphones may be finalized on June 7, 2022.The EU has previously been reported to be nearing agreement, following its proposals evolving for more t.....»»

Category: appleSource:  appleinsiderRelated NewsJun 3rd, 2022

Twitter preps ‘Search Subscribe’ notifications for new tweets matching a search term

In the latest pre-release version of the mobile app, Twitter is preparing a way to get notifications about new tweets that match a particular search term. more… The post Twitter preps ‘Search Subscribe’ notifications for new tweets matching a.....»»

Category: topSource:  marketingvoxRelated NewsMay 31st, 2022

Discovery of a tripole winter precipitation change pattern around the Tibetan Plateau in the late 1990s

The Tibetan Plateau (TP) is referred to as the "water tower" of Asia for being home to the headwaters of many major rivers in Asia, including the Yangtze, Yellow, Ganges, and Indus. Therefore, TP precipitation is important for not only local, but reg.....»»

Category: topSource:  physorgRelated NewsMay 31st, 2022

Hijacking of popular ctx and phpass packages reveals open source security gaps

The Python module “ctx” and a fork of the PHP library “phpass” have recently been modified by an unknown attacker to grab AWS credentials/keys and send them to a Heroku app. But what at first seemed like the work of a maliciou.....»»

Category: securitySource:  netsecurityRelated NewsMay 26th, 2022

Python libraries are being attacked for AWS keys

Python libraries are being attacked for AWS keys.....»»

Category: topSource:  pcmagRelated NewsMay 25th, 2022

The Field of Firearms Forensics Is Flawed

The matching of bullets to guns is subjective, and courts are starting to question it because of testimony from scientific experts -- Read more on ScientificAmerican.com.....»»

Category: scienceSource:  sciamRelated NewsMay 25th, 2022

Computex 2022: All X670 motherboards announced

With the upcoming launch of AMD Ryzen 7000 processors come the new AM5 socket and a slew of matching motherboards. Here are all the X670 boards announced today......»»

Category: topSource:  digitaltrendsRelated NewsMay 24th, 2022

Save $250 on Apple"s 13-inch MacBook Pro with 512GB SSD at Amazon

As Memorial Day deals heat up, Amazon has issued bonus savings at checkout on the M1 13-inch MacBook Pro with a 512GB SSD, matching the lowest price seen in 2022.Amazon's MacBook Pro 13-inch deal offers bonus savings at checkoutThe $1,249.99 price is.....»»

Category: appleSource:  appleinsiderRelated NewsMay 23rd, 2022

What Made Golang Become Popular? Its Creators Look Back

Created at Google in late 2007, the Go programming language was open sourced in late 2009, remember its creators, and "since then, it has operated as a public project, with contributions from thousands of individuals and dozens of companies." In a j.....»»

Category: topSource:  slashdotRelated NewsMay 23rd, 2022

Developer Survey: JavaScript and Python Reign, but Rust is Rising

SlashData's "State of the Developer Nation" surveyed more than 20,000 developers in 166 countries, taken from December 2021 to February 2022, reports InfoWorld. It found the most popular programming language is JavaScript — followed by Python.....»»

Category: topSource:  slashdotRelated NewsMay 23rd, 2022

Python is about to solve one of its most frustrating issues

Python should – hopefully – be getting a lot faster with its next update......»»

Category: topSource:  theglobeandmailRelated NewsMay 17th, 2022

Is Python About to Get Faster?

"Python 3.11 will bear the fruits of CPython's multi-year effort to make Python a faster programming language," reports ZDNet. "Core Python (CPython) developer Mark Shannon shared details about the project to make Python faster at the PyCon 2022 co.....»»

Category: topSource:  slashdotRelated NewsMay 16th, 2022

Want to Run Python Code in a Browser? Soon You Might Be Able To

ZDNet reports news from PyCon 2022 ("the first in-person meet-up for Python contributors since 2019 due to the pandemic") "Developers revisited the idea of running Python code in the browser...." CPython developer Christian Heimes and fellow contr.....»»

Category: topSource:  slashdotRelated NewsMay 14th, 2022

This premium Python programming certification bundle is on sale for under £25

TL;DR: The Premium Python Programming Certification Bundle is on sale for £23.93, saving you 98% on list price.Learning to code is becoming much more approachable for the everyday person. It’s not just an exclusive skill held by higher-up.....»»

Category: topSource:  pcmagRelated NewsMay 7th, 2022